It was completely redone two years ago by interior designer Sybille de Margerie to become one of the most pleasant Hotels in Megève.

The pitch Reopened on December 22, 2018, the Cœur de Megève underwent a complete renovation. Sybille de Margerie wanted the hotel to become «a meeting place, lively and warm, of elegant simplicity, with echoes of a bright past, connected to the present moment.» This 4-star establishment, formed by two combined chalets, displays more than ever a mountain architecture. Indeed, a part of the facade has been covered with tavaillons: wooden tiles that echo Savoyard roofs in a very contemporary way. The decor of the 39 rooms and suites, most of which have balconies and terraces, emphasizes stripped-down, modernized mountain codes: brushed walnut, Hainaut blue stone.

It is observed The headboards and cushions in red, mustard yellow, and emerald green, corresponding to the rooms, cheerfully contrast with the overall scheme.
We appreciate: bathrooms with their ultra-soft taupe ceramic sinks and copper faucets.
We like: La Muse restaurant, with alcoves upholstered with the jacquard pattern of ski sweaters and bordered by large bay windows opening onto the bustling street and the torrent. The menu features revisited local cuisine, seasonal products, and timeless recipes, but also includes touches of Mediterranean cuisine. It is extended by a terrace. At the bar, Le Meige, with an astonishing sculpture of a skier, Thomas Bencze, a passionate mixologist, offers revisited classic cocktails such as 5 different Spritz and healthy creations based on seasonal fruits and vegetables.
The best: The spa features products by Tata Harper, one of the pioneers of the green movement in the cosmetics industry. In line with current standards, these products are plant-based, free of synthetic ingredients, non-toxic, and not tested on animals. They are handmade on a 500-hectare farm in Vermont. Her very first French mountain spa features two treatment rooms, a sensory shower, and a Finnish-style sauna…
